在数字化时代,网页设计已经从单一设备的展示,演变到了多终端、多设备的全面兼容。随着智能手机、平板电脑、桌面电脑等设备的普及,网站如何在不同设备上都能提供良好的用户体验,成为了网页设计的重要课题。跨平台开发框架应运而生,为网页设计师和开发者提供了解决这一问题的有效途径。
跨平台开发框架概述
跨平台开发框架,顾名思义,指的是能够同时在多个平台上运行的软件开发工具。在网页设计中,跨平台开发框架使得开发者能够使用相同的代码和工具,实现在不同操作系统和设备上的网站开发。
跨平台开发框架的优势
- 提高开发效率:跨平台开发框架允许开发者一次编写,多平台部署,大大减少了开发时间和成本。
- 统一开发体验:无论是Windows、macOS、iOS还是Android,开发者都可以使用相同的开发工具和语言,降低了学习成本。
- 代码复用:跨平台开发框架使得开发者可以将同一代码在不同设备上运行,提高了代码的复用率。
- 提升用户体验:通过跨平台开发,网站可以在不同设备上保持一致的界面和功能,为用户提供更好的使用体验。
常见的跨平台开发框架
- Bootstrap:Bootstrap是一个流行的前端框架,它使用HTML、CSS和JavaScript来构建响应式布局和交互式网页。
- Foundation:Foundation是一个开源的响应式前端框架,它提供了丰富的组件和工具,帮助开发者快速搭建响应式网站。
- React Native:React Native是一个由Facebook开发的跨平台框架,它允许开发者使用JavaScript和React编写应用程序,并在iOS和Android平台上运行。
- Flutter:Flutter是由Google开发的一个开源UI工具包,用于构建美观、快速、高效的移动应用。它使用Dart语言编写,可以生成高性能的本地界面。
跨平台开发框架在实际应用中的案例
以Bootstrap为例,一个使用Bootstrap开发的网站可以在不同设备上自动调整布局,以适应屏幕大小和分辨率。例如:
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<link rel="stylesheet" href="https://cdn.jsdelivr.net/npm/bootstrap@5.1.3/dist/css/bootstrap.min.css">
<title>响应式网站</title>
</head>
<body>
<div class="container">
<h1>欢迎来到我的网站</h1>
<p>这是一个响应式网站,可以在不同设备上查看。</p>
</div>
<script src="https://cdn.jsdelivr.net/npm/bootstrap@5.1.3/dist/js/bootstrap.bundle.min.js"></script>
</body>
</html>
在上面的代码中,<meta name="viewport" content="width=device-width, initial-scale=1.0"> 确保了网站在移动设备上以适当的尺寸显示。Bootstrap框架的容器(container)会根据屏幕大小自动调整宽度,从而实现响应式布局。
总结
跨平台开发框架为网页设计带来了新的趋势,它使得网站在不同设备上都能提供良好的用户体验。随着技术的不断发展,跨平台开发框架将会在网页设计中发挥越来越重要的作用。
